Velux windows or roof windows

When thinking about replacing windows for your Milton Keynes property, it's essential to select the appropriate product to meet your needs. There are several different types of windows, and choosing the appropriate one will provide many benefits to your home.

The VELUX centre pivot roof window is a timeless solution for your home's ventilation problems. It features a slim profile and large glass pane to maximize daylight. It also has an excellent control of operation.

The Velux Active is a tougher window. This high-performance window comes with three layers of clear lacquer and high insulation. It's also suitable for roof pitches of 55 degrees. You can even opt for solar-powered options.

A new Milton Keynes roof window is a great way to add sunlight to your home. You can enjoy a spectacular view with a roof window which is also easy to open and close. These windows are made of uPVC profiles which are an excellent material to reduce your energy costs.

Another option to replace a traditional roof window is the VELUX glass rooflight with curved glass. With its modern and sleek design, it has an invisible sash that keeps rainwater from leaking into. The curved design creates an even flat surface.

NFRC rating system and labeling system for energy-efficient windows doors, skylights and attachment products

The National Fenestration Rating Council is an organization for non-profits that provides an uniform and independent labeling system for assessing the energy efficiency of windows and doors, skylights, and other products for attachment. This label lets consumers make informed decisions about energy efficient products.

Energy ratings are a complement to other NFRC labels, such as air quality and structural performance ratings. These ratings can be used to determine the overall efficiency of an energy-efficient building.

A window is rated based on the U-factor and R value. The U-factor is the window's insulation value. The R-value is the insulation value of other components in the building envelope.

Some energy ratings are dependent on computer simulations while others are basing themselves on actual measurements of solar heat gain. Either method will help you decide if a specific product is suitable for your home.

Although most window ratings share the same parameters However, they can differ from one area to the next. This is because of the need to adapt to new technologies.

Ratings are used to determine the insulative value of a window. They also quantify the performance and durability of sealants, weatherstripping, or insulation glass units. They also measure the transmittance of light in the visible spectrum.

NFRC labels are available for many regions and provide more details about a product than U-factor or the R-value. They provide ratings for Solar Heat Gain Coefficient, Visible Light Transmittance, Air Leakage, Condensation Resistance, among others.

The NFRC website contains detailed details about the certification process. Download free fact sheets about NFRC to learn more about the organization.

Certified products from the NFRC have been independently evaluated and certified by a third-party. The certification process involves an independent review of the product's manufacturing and design, as well as participation in the NFRC rating and labeling system.

Many companies in the field of fenestration are members of the NFRC. The NFRC was founded in response to the energy crisis of the 1970s. Today, NFRC includes government agencies, manufacturers and researchers as well as suppliers. Its website rating is used in all major energy efficiency programmes.

Consumers can find out more about the NFRC labeling system via the NFRC website. The labels offer information about the manufacturer and energy performance ratings.
